The site’s administrators know that users fear malware and broken links. By slapping a "verified" sticker on specific torrent files or direct-download links, they create a false sense of security. In reality, there is no independent verification team.

Clones of these platforms rarely rely on standard ad networks. Instead, they implement aggressive monetization tactics like . Clicking a fake download button can instantly redirect you to sketchy landing pages that attempt to install browser hijackers or tracking cookies. Phishing Clones

If you plan to navigate online media spaces, protecting your digital identity is paramount. Ensure your system features robust, real-time anti-malware defensive tools, use updated web browsers equipped with tracking protection, and closely verify the origins of the links you trust. Larissa Knapp, Executive Vice President and Chief Content Protection Officer at the Motion Picture Association, noted that "piracy isn't a harmless shortcut as it exposes consumers to real risks and drains resources from India's creative economy".
